Output d0c94acdf42ee23dc21b102870b940aa7cc2ca855cba445c6457f2c2cc04e166:32

value
2732358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305b782a6cb0bb349a94a7502241944e30c9b701 OP_EQUAL
address
366hwA3bJCvUXRmS4U9yy4iaf3uFXjNZCz
transaction
d0c94acdf42ee23dc21b102870b940aa7cc2ca855cba445c6457f2c2cc04e166
spent
true